Angina is a type of chest pain caused by reduced blood flow to the heart muscle, often triggered by physical exertion or stress, and usually resolves with rest or nitroglycerin. It indicates an underlying heart condition, typically coronary artery disease, but does not cause permanent damage to the heart. A heart attack, or myocardial infarction, occurs when blood flow to a part of the heart is blocked for an extended period, leading to potential heart muscle damage. Symptoms of a heart attack may include severe chest pain, shortness of breath, and pain radiating to the arms or jaw, requiring immediate medical attention. Distinguishing between angina and a heart attack is crucial for timely treatment and management of cardiovascular health.

Duration of Symptoms
Angina typically presents as a temporary discomfort or pain in the chest, lasting from a few minutes to around 15 minutes, often triggered by physical exertion or stress. In contrast, a heart attack usually involves prolonged chest pain, lasting more than 15 minutes and often accompanied by additional symptoms such as shortness of breath, sweating, or nausea. Recognizing the duration and nature of these symptoms is crucial for timely medical intervention. If you experience persistent pain or discomfort in your chest, seek immediate medical assistance, as it may indicate a heart attack.

Diagnostic Tests
Diagnostic tests play a crucial role in distinguishing between angina and a heart attack. An electrocardiogram (ECG) detects electrical changes in the heart, showcasing patterns indicative of ischemia for angina or heart muscle damage for a myocardial infarction. Blood tests for cardiac biomarkers such as troponin can confirm heart tissue injury during a heart attack, whereas levels may remain normal during episodes of stable angina. Stress testing, including exercises or pharmacological agents, evaluates your heart's performance under stress, revealing potential blockages contributing to angina symptoms.
